Delinquent (Japanese: 怖いお姉さん Scary Miss) is a type of Pokémon Trainer introduced in Generation VI. They are depicted as young women wearing black clothes with an image of a Minun on the back. They use Dark-type Pokémon. Their male counterpart in Omega Ruby and Alpha Sapphire is the Street Thug, while it is the Ruffian in Scarlet and Violet.

Trivia
- In Pokémon GO, "Delinquent" is the name of an achievement medal awarded for catching at least 10 Dark-type Pokémon.
